# OECD study finds AI use linked to worse student test scores

*2026-09-09 · Source: [The Verge](https://www.theverge.com/ai-artificial-intelligence/991956/student-ai-use-scores-oecd-pisa)*

A global OECD PISA report based on 2025 data found that 15-year-old students who used AI to study generally scored worse in science, math, and reading than those who didn't. Certain types of AI use showed a slight positive effect, particularly when students were taught to critically evaluate the AI's output.

**Why it matters:** This is the first large-scale international dataset on AI's classroom impact since AI use went mainstream, and it complicates the simple narrative that AI tutoring straightforwardly helps learning. The finding that critical-evaluation training changes the outcome points policymakers toward pairing AI access with media-literacy instruction rather than blanket bans or mandates.
